Comparthing Logo
skaičiaiaritmetikakriptografijamatematika

Pirminiai skaičiai ir sudėtinės struktūros

Fundamentaliame aritmetikos lygmenyje sveikieji skaičiai, didesni už vienetą, skirstomi į dvi skirtingas sritis: pirminius skaičius, kurie yra nedalomos matematikos sudedamosios dalys, ir sudėtines struktūras, kurios sudaromos tuos pirminius skaičius dauginant. Šis skirtumas formuoja viską – nuo paprastų trupmenų sumažinimo iki šiuolaikinių kriptografijos protokolų.

Akcentai

  • Pirminiai skaičiai turi lygiai du daliklius, o sudėtinės struktūros visada turi tris ar daugiau.
  • Pirminiai skaičiai tarnauja kaip aritmetikos atominiai struktūriniai blokai, o sudėtinės struktūros atspindi iš jų sudarytus junginius.
  • Pirminių skaičių kategorijoje egzistuoja tik vienas lyginis skaičius, o didžioji dauguma lyginių skaičių yra sudėtinės struktūros.
  • Sudėtines struktūras galima vizualiai pavaizduoti stačiakampiais masyvais, o tai matematiškai neįmanoma pirminiams skaičiams.

Kas yra Pirminiai skaičiai?

Sveikieji skaičiai, didesni už vienetą, turintys lygiai du skirtingus teigiamus daliklius, būtent vienetą ir patį skaičių.

  • Sveikasis skaičius 2 žymi vienintelį egzistuojantį lyginį pirminį skaičių.
  • Maždaug 300 m. pr. Kr. Euklidas įrodė, kad egzistuoja begalinis pirminių skaičių skaičius.
  • Kiekvienas pirminis skaičius, didesnis už tris, gali būti išreikštas kaip šešių kartotinis plius arba minus vienas.
  • Goldbacho hipotezė teigia, kad kiekvienas lyginis sveikasis skaičius, didesnis už du, yra dviejų pirminių skaičių suma.
  • Šiuolaikinis skaitmeninis šifravimas, pvz., RSA, labai priklauso nuo to, kaip sunku didelius skaičius suskaidyti į pirminius skaičius.

Kas yra Kompozicinės konstrukcijos?

Natūralieji skaičiai, didesni už vienetą, kuriuos galima tolygiai padalyti iš kitų skaičių, išskyrus vienetą ir save pačius, t. y. jie turi daug daliklių.

  • Mažiausia įmanoma kompozicinė struktūra yra numeris 4.
  • Kiekvieną sudėtinę struktūrą galima vienareikšmiškai suskaidyti į pirminių skaičių sandaugą.
  • Skaičių tiesėje dominuoja sudėtinės struktūros, kurios tampa vis dažnesnės skaičiams augant.
  • Skirtingai nuo pirminių skaičių, sudėtines struktūras visada galima išdėstyti į idealiai stačiakampius elementų ar taškų tinklelius.
  • Visi lyginiai sveikieji skaičiai, didesni už du, dėl savo dalijamumo iš 2 priskiriami sudėtinėms struktūroms.

Palyginimo lentelė

Funkcija Pirminiai skaičiai Kompozicinės konstrukcijos
Apibrėžimas Dalijasi tik iš 1 ir iš savęs Dalijamas iš daugiau nei dviejų veiksnių
Mažiausias pavyzdys 2 4
Faktorizacija Negalima toliau vertinti Galima vienareikšmiškai suskirstyti į pirminius skaičius
Geometrinis išdėstymas Sudaro tik vieną vienetų eilę Gali sudaryti daugiaeilį stačiakampį tinklelį
Veiksnių kiekis Lygiai du skirtingi veiksniai Trys ar daugiau skirtingų veiksnių
Gausa mastu Be galo daug, bet retesnis masteliu Begaliai daug, sudarančių didžiąją daugumą
Pagrindinis panaudojimas technologijose Viešojo rakto kriptografijos raktai Duomenų kodavimas ir algoritminis mastelio keitimas

Išsamus palyginimas

Pagrindiniai apibrėžimai

Pirminiai skaičiai yra pagrindiniai skaičių sistemos elementai, nes jų negalima toliau skaidyti dalant. Kita vertus, sudėtinės struktūros yra sveikieji skaičiai, sudaryti iš šių pirminių skaičių daugybos, suteikiant jiems tris ar daugiau skirtingų veiksnių. Nors pirminis skaičius egzistuoja atskirai tik su savimi ir vienu dalikliu, sudėtinė struktūra priima papildomą dalybą.

Geometrinės vizualizacijos

Jei bandysite išdėstyti pirminį skaičių elementų į tinklelį, galėsite suformuoti tik tiesią pavienių objektų liniją. Sudėtinės struktūros suteikia daug daugiau lankstumo, leisdamos elementus grupuoti į atskiras eilutes ir stulpelius, pavyzdžiui, dvylikos kiaušinių dėžutę, išdėstytą kaip dviejų x šešių langelių tinklelį. Šis struktūrinis skirtumas daro kompozitus idealius fiziniams objektams ir erdviniams matmenims organizuoti.

Faktorizacijos vaidmuo

Kiekviena sudėtinė struktūra turi unikalų matematinį pirštų atspaudą, vadinamą jos pirminių daugiklių dalijimu, kuris yra specifinis pirminių skaičių, padaugintų iš jų, derinys. Pirminiai skaičiai šio piršto neturi, nes jie jau yra paprasčiausios formos. Šis ryšys reiškia, kad pirminiai skaičiai veikia kaip cheminiai elementai, o sudėtinės struktūros yra iš jų sudaryti junginiai.

Pasiskirstymo modeliai

Kylant skaičių tiese aukštyn, šių dviejų grupių išvaizda smarkiai keičiasi. Pirminiai skaičiai tampa vis retesni ir išsibarstę, todėl tarp jų atsiranda didžiulių tarpų, sveikiesiems skaičiams išaugus iki milijonų. Sudėtinės struktūros greitai užima didžiąją dalį matematinio kraštovaizdžio ir dominuoja skaičių tiesėje dėl begalinių mažesnių veiksnių derinių.

Taikymai šiuolaikinėje kriptografijoje

Šių dviejų sąvokų sąveika sudaro pasaulinio skaitmeninio saugumo pagrindą. Kompiuteriniai algoritmai gali lengvai sudauginti du didžiulius pirminius skaičius ir sukurti milžinišką sudėtinę struktūrą. Tačiau šio proceso atvirkštinė eiga, siekiant rasti pradinius pirminius daliklius, yra tokia sudėtinga skaičiavimo požiūriu, kad apsaugo mūsų internetinės bankininkystės operacijas ir asmenines žinutes.

Privalumai ir trūkumai

Pirminiai skaičiai

Privalumai

  • + Būtinas skaitmeniniam saugumui
  • + Nedalomi statybiniai blokai
  • + Unikalūs platinimo elgsenos principai
  • + Įspūdingos teorinės savybės

Pasirinkta

  • Sunku numatyti modelius
  • Skaičiuojant sunku rasti
  • Negalima dalinti po lygiai
  • Tapti vis retesniais

Kompozicinės konstrukcijos

Privalumai

  • + Labai pritaikomas padalijimas
  • + Puikiai tinka tinklelio išdėstymams
  • + Lengvai suskaidoma
  • + Gausu skaičių tiesėje

Pasirinkta

  • Pažeidžiamas saugumo spragų
  • Trūksta atominio unikalumo
  • Reikalingas faktorizavimo apdorojimas
  • Sudėtingesnis veiksnių sekimas

Dažni klaidingi įsitikinimai

Mitas

Visi nelyginiai skaičiai yra pirminiai skaičiai.

Realybė

Daugelis nelyginių skaičių iš tikrųjų yra sudėtinės struktūros. Pavyzdžiui, tokie skaičiai kaip 9, 15 ir 21 yra visiškai nelyginiai, bet gali būti dalijami iš 3, todėl jie yra sudėtiniai.

Mitas

Skaičius 1 yra mažiausias pirminis skaičius.

Realybė

Skaičius 1 yra visiškai unikalus ir neklasifikuojamas nei kaip pirminis, nei kaip sudėtinis skaičius. Jis turi tik vieną daliklį, todėl jis netinka abiem kategorijoms, nes pirminiams skaičiams reikia lygiai dviejų daliklių.

Mitas

Sudėtinės struktūros yra mažiau svarbios nei pirminiai skaičiai.

Realybė

Sudėtiniai skaičiai yra gyvybiškai svarbūs praktinėse srityse, tokiose kaip pakuočių dizainas, laiko apskaita ir duomenų struktūros, dėl savo įvairaus dalijamumo. Jie suteikia lankstumo, kurio negali pasiūlyti standūs pirminiai skaičiai.

Mitas

Kažkur yra galutinis, didžiausias pirminis skaičius.

Realybė

Matematikai prieš tūkstančius metų įrodė, kad pirminiai skaičiai tęsiasi be galo ir niekada nesustoja. Nors juos atrasti darosi vis sunkiau, jiems augant, jų seka niekada nesibaigia.

Mitas

Lyginiai skaičiai niekada negali būti pirminiai.

Realybė

Skaičius 2 laužo šią taisyklę, nes yra ir idealiai lyginis, ir grynai pirminis. Kadangi jo vieninteliai dalikliai yra 1 ir jis pats, jis užima unikalią poziciją kaip vienintelis lyginis pirminis skaičius.

Dažnai užduodami klausimai

Kodėl skaičius du yra toks ypatingas skaičių teorijoje?
Skaičius du yra unikalus, nes tai vienintelis lyginis pirminis skaičius visoje begalinėje sveikųjų skaičių sekoje. Bet kurį kitą lyginį skaičių galima dalyti iš dviejų, o tai iš karto suteikia jiems daugiau nei du daliklius ir apibūdina juos kaip sudėtines struktūras. Dėl to skaičius du yra esminė anomalija, panaikinanti atotrūkį tarp lyginio ir pirminio skaičiaus.
Kaip galima greitai pasakyti, ar didelis skaičius yra sudėtinė struktūra?
Paprastas dalumo taisykles galite taikyti norėdami greitai atrinkti didelius skaičius be visiško skaidymo daugikliais. Jei skaičius baigiasi lyginiu skaitmeniu, jis dalijasi iš dviejų; jei jis baigiasi nuliu arba penkiais, jis dalijasi iš penkių. Kitas greitas triukas yra skaičiaus skaitmenų susumavimas; jei šią sumą galima padalyti iš trijų, pats skaičius yra sudėtinis.
Kas yra pagrindinė aritmetikos teorema ir kodėl ji svarbi?
Ši pagrindinė teorema teigia, kad kiekvienas sveikasis skaičius, didesnis už vienetą, yra arba pats pirminis skaičius, arba gali būti užrašytas kaip unikali pirminių skaičių sandauga. Tai reiškia, kad nesvarbu, kaip nuspręsite suskaidyti sudėtinę struktūrą, visada gausite tą pačią pirminių skaičių daliklių grupę. Ji nustato pirminius skaičius kaip absoliučius visų sveikųjų skaičių statybinius blokus.
Kaip Eratosteno sietas padeda atskirti pirminius daleles nuo sudėtinių medžiagų?
Eratosteno sietas yra senovinis ir elegantiškas algoritmas, naudojamas visiems pirminiams skaičiams iki tam tikros ribos rasti. Jis veikia surašant skaičių sąrašą ir sistemingai išbraukiant kiekvieno pirminio skaičiaus kartotinius, pradedant nuo dviejų. Kai baigsite išbraukti kartotinius, likę nepaliesti skaičiai jūsų sąraše garantuotai bus pirminiai.
Kodėl šifravimui pirminiai skaičiai yra labiau vertinami nei sudėtinės struktūros?
Šifravimas remiasi matematine asimetrija, kai dviejų didelių skaičių daugyba yra greita, bet masyvaus skaičiaus daliklių atskleidimas yra neįtikėtinai lėtas. Jei apsaugos raktas naudotų sudėtinę struktūrą su daugybe mažų daliklių, kompiuteris galėtų ją nulaužti per milisekundes. Naudojant du masyvius pirminius skaičius, gautas skaičius neturi kitų paslėptų daliklių, todėl jis yra neįveikiama saugykla.
Ar yra kokių nors pirminių skaičių išvaizdos dėsningumų?
Nors nėra paprastos formulės, kaip tiksliai numatyti kitą pirminį skaičių, jų bendras pasiskirstymas atitinka statistinį modelį, aprašytą pirminių skaičių teoremoje. Ši teorema rodo, kad pirminių skaičių tankis logaritmiškai mažėja didėjant skaičiams. Taigi, nors lokalūs reiškiniai atrodo visiškai atsitiktiniai, globalus pirminių skaičių elgesys yra stebėtinai nuspėjamas.
Kas yra dvyniai pirminiai skaičiai ir kaip dažnai jie pasitaiko?
Dvyniai pirminiai skaičiai yra pirminių skaičių poros, kurios skiriasi lygiai dviem vienetais, pavyzdžiui, vienuolika ir trylika arba septyniolika ir devyniolika. Skaičiams didėjant, šios poros tampa neįtikėtinai retos, nes pirminiai skaičiai tolsta vienas nuo kito. Nepaisant jų retumo, matematikai tvirtai tiki, kad yra be galo daug dvynių pirminių skaičių – ši koncepcija vadinama dvynių pirminių skaičių hipoteze.
Ar neigiamą skaičių galima klasifikuoti kaip pirminį arba sudėtinį?
Ne, pirminių skaičių ir sudėtinių struktūrų klasifikacija taikoma griežtai teigiamiems sveikiesiems skaičiams, didesniems už vienetą. Neigiami skaičiai, nulis ir trupmenos visiškai neįtraukiami į šiuos apibrėžimus. Ši riba išlaikoma siekiant užtikrinti, kad pagrindinės taisyklės, tokios kaip unikalus pirminių skaičių skaidymas daugikliais, išliktų matematiškai nuoseklios ir aiškios.
Kodėl šešiasdešimt yra įprasta sudėtinė struktūra, naudojama laiko skaičiavime?
Skaičius šešiasdešimt yra labai vertinamas kaip sudėtinė struktūra, nes jis turi neįtikėtiną dvylika skirtingų daliklių skaičių. Šis išskirtinis dalumas leidžia valandą tvarkingai padalyti į puses, trečdalius, ketvirčius, penktadalius, dešimtąsias ir dvyliktąsias dalis nesukuriant netvarkingų dešimtainių liekanų. Jis suteikia praktinį lankstumą, kurio nedalomasis pirminis skaičius tiesiog negali suteikti.

Nuosprendis

Rinkitės pirminius skaičius, kai jums reikia nedalomų, pamatinių raktų saugumo sistemoms arba kai tyrinėjate pagrindines skaičių teorijos teorines ribas. Rinkitės sudėtines struktūras, kai projektuojate praktines sistemas, kurioms reikalingas moduliškumas, tolygus pasiskirstymas ir lanksčios dalijimo galimybės. Galiausiai, abi sąvokos veikia kartu, kad sukurtų visą šiuolaikinės aritmetikos sistemą.

Susiję palyginimai

Absoliuti vertė ir modulis

Nors įvadinėje matematikoje absoliuti vertė dažnai vartojama kaip sinonimas, ji paprastai reiškia realaus skaičiaus atstumą nuo nulio, o modulis šią sąvoką praplečia iki kompleksinių skaičių ir vektorių. Abu šie terminai atlieka tą pačią pagrindinę funkciją: pašalina krypties ženklus, kad būtų atskleistas grynasis matematinio objekto dydis.

Abstraktūs skaičiai ir geometrinė interpretacija

Nors abstraktūs skaičiai laiko dydžius gryna simboline logika, valdoma formalių taisyklių ir algebrinių lygčių, geometrinės interpretacijos tas pačias vertes paverčia apčiuopiamomis formomis, linijomis ir erdviniais matmenimis. Kartu šios dvi perspektyvos sudaro dvigubą matematikos kalbą, kurioje sterilus simbolinis efektyvumas subalansuojamas su intuityviu vaizdiniu supratimu.

Algebra ir geometrija

Nors algebra daugiausia dėmesio skiria abstrakčioms operacijų taisyklėms ir simbolių manipuliavimui sprendžiant nežinomuosius, geometrija tyrinėja erdvės fizines savybes, įskaitant figūrų dydį, formą ir santykinę padėtį. Kartu jie sudaro matematikos pagrindą, loginius ryšius paversdami vaizdinėmis struktūromis.

Algoritminė generacija ir žmogaus interpretacija

Nors algoritminis generavimas pasitelkia milžinišką skaičiavimo galią, kad greitai sukurtų matematines struktūras, įrodymus ir neapdorotus duomenis, pagrįstus nustatytomis taisyklėmis, žmogaus interpretacija suteikia esminę intuiciją, kontekstinę reikšmę ir konceptualias sistemas, reikalingas šiems rezultatams suprasti, pabrėždama gilią šiuolaikinės matematikos simbiozę.

Analitinė skaičių teorija ir eksperimentinė matematika

Nors analizinė skaičių teorija remiasi skaičiavimu, kompleksine analize ir griežtomis dedukcinėmis ribomis, siekdama išaiškinti paslėptą sveikųjų skaičių elgesį, eksperimentinė matematika naudoja galingus skaičiavimo įrankius, kad atliktų skaitmeninius bandymus, atskleistų netikėtus modelius ir generuotų naujas matematines spėliones. Kartu jie iliustruoja gražią pusiausvyrą tarp grynos analitinės dedukcijos ir skaičiavimo atradimų.